About this show
All shows are 18+ with valid ID unless stated otherwise. The ticket price is more expensive at the door. Premium seating is in the front couple of rows. GA is first come, first serve. Our tables seat 4 people, so purchasing 4 or more tickets is the only way to ensure a table to yourself. No refunds on any ticket purchase. 2-item recommended minimum in the showroom. Most comedy clubs require you to purchase 2 drinks, we just recommend it! Not only does it help us keep the lights on, but it is scientifically proven that food and drinks will make you laugh more! Show/Doors Times 7:30 PM Show/6:30 PM Doors

Monét X Change Biography

Born and bred in New York City, Monét X Change is an entertainment spitfire and the first double crown winner from RuPaul's Drag Race has earned the title Miss Congeniality on Season 10 and has become the first queen of color inducted into the Hall of Fame after winning All-Stars 4.

Known for delivering energetic and show-stopping performances, Monét's showmanship is a reflection of a tireless work ethic to cultivate and perfect her immaculate lip-syncing skills, comedic chops, and (mostly) pitch-perfect live singing skills.

Combining her passion for the art of drag with her uniquely fresh spin on it, Monét has traveled the globe with her one-woman show, Call Me By Monet, as well as hosting and performing in the Werq The World tour. Monét also released her first EP, UNAPOLOGETICALLY, co-writing the project and conceiving the accompanying visual album.

Monét is currently focusing her hilarious and often times sociopolitical humor as the host of her own talk show, The X Change Rate, airing on BUILD SERIES by Yahoo and co-hosting the Sibling Rivalry podcast and tour with Bob The Drag Queen.
